RT Co Pty Ltd v Minister of State for Interior [1957] HCA 39
The judgment was irregular because the statement of claim sought the relevant monetary relief against the defendants alternatively only, whereas the default judgment entered against all defendants jointly imposed joint and several liability beyond the claim. The judgment should therefore be set aside notwithstanding delay, but on terms requiring the defendants to pay specified costs incurred after judgment and to deliver defences after any amended statement of claim.

Legal Issues
- 1 ['Whether a judgment entered in default of defence under O. 28, r. 2 was irregular where the statement of claim sought relief against the defendants alternatively but judgment was entered against all defendants jointly.' 'Whether delay by the defendants and their prior attempted reliance on the judgment should prevent the judgment being set aside.' 'What terms should be imposed if the irregular judgment is set aside.']
Ratio Decidendi
The judgment was irregular because the statement of claim sought the relevant monetary relief against the defendants alternatively only, whereas the default judgment entered against all defendants jointly imposed joint and several liability beyond the claim. The judgment should therefore be set aside notwithstanding delay, but on terms requiring the defendants to pay specified costs incurred after judgment and to deliver defences after any amended statement of claim.
